I have a 2019 Jeep Wrangler 4 door. I put on a Tera flex 3.5 inch lift. The spring ratings are 130 lb on front and 170 lb on rear. Front rides great but rear is terribly rough. Tera flex does not make a lighter rear spring. I figure a spring around 100 lb for the rear would be perfect. Any suggestions??

What size tires/Spare are you running ?

Normally Teraflex springs correct the rake. So most likely, your rear wasn't lifted 3.5 inches. So worst case is re-install the stock rear springs with a spacer ?!?
